UN prepares for December vote on cannabis reclassification

Prior to the upcoming vote in December The UN, which is expected to address the reclassification of cannabis, will meet next week to discuss recommendations on cannabis and cannabis-derived substances.

During the meeting, UN member states are expected to discuss the implications of the recommendations regarding extracts and tinctures, as well as CBD. The recommendation from the’WHO to reclassify CBD, if it were ultimately adopted, could lead to freer international trade in the cannabinoid.

The thematic meetings, which will be held behind closed doors, are open only to UN member states and relevant intergovernmental organizations. Next week’s meeting will be the first in a series of thematic meetings to be held before the December vote. Member states will then have the opportunity to clarify and discuss unresolved issues arising from the WHO’s recommendations.

The first recommendation, if adopted, would remove cannabis from Schedule IV of the 1961 Single Convention on Narcotic Drugs—the most restrictive category, which does not recognize any medical use—and reclassify it under Schedule I.

The second recommendation concerns prescription CBD-based medications, clarifying that preparations containing primarily CBD and up to 0.2% of THC are not subject to international control.

Many member countries, including some owned by the European Commission and the Council of Europe, are still unsure about the possible implications of this second recommendation.

In an email to member countries as reported by MJBizDaily, the CND Secretariat sent a list of issues to be considered for each of the two recommendations:

  • The Implications for International Trade
  • The Impact on the Regulation of These Substances
  • Measures to be taken «to avoid any confusion among national regulatory agencies»
  • A possible directive «to ensure a common understanding»
  • A series of legal implications and clarifications, such as whether the footnote would also apply to preparations that are not produced for medical purposes.
  • The Need for a Common Methodology for Testing THC Levels
